一、判斷語句 在程序中如果某些條件滿足,才能做某件事情,而不滿足時不允許做,這就是所謂的判斷 1.1 if語句的使用格式 if 要判斷的條件: 條件成立時,要做的事情 ...
一、判斷語句 在程序中如果某些條件滿足,才能做某件事情,而不滿足時不允許做,這就是所謂的判斷 1.1 if語句的使用格式 if 要判斷的條件: 條件成立時,要做的事情 ...
6.1.1 概念 整數(shù) Python可以處理任意大小的整數(shù),當(dāng)然包括負(fù)整數(shù),在Python程序中,整數(shù)的表示方法和數(shù)學(xué)上的寫法一模一樣,例如:1,100,-8080,0,等等...
一、Python介紹 Python 是一個高層次的結(jié)合了解釋性、編譯性、互動性和面向?qū)ο蟮哪_本語言。 Python 的設(shè)計具有很強(qiáng)的可讀性,相比其他語言經(jīng)常使用英文關(guān)鍵字,其...
在PO模式中抽離封裝集成一個BasePage類,該基類應(yīng)該擁有一個只實現(xiàn)webdriver實例的屬性 每一個page都繼承BasePage,通過driver來管理本page中...
selenium工作原理 image.png selenium原理.png 原理:webdriver是按照server–client的經(jīng)典設(shè)計模式設(shè)計的。 server端就是...
自動化測試的概念 軟件自動化測試就是通過測試工具或者其他手段,按照測試人員的預(yù)定計劃對軟件產(chǎn)品進(jìn)行自動化測試,他是軟件測試的一個重要組成部分,能夠 完成許多手工測試無法完成或...
數(shù)據(jù)庫壓測 1. 為什么要進(jìn)行數(shù)據(jù)庫壓測 不斷給數(shù)據(jù)庫施加壓力,驗證數(shù)據(jù)庫處理的性能 2. 如何進(jìn)行數(shù)據(jù)庫壓測 測試的過程中,我們經(jīng)常要對數(shù)據(jù)庫表數(shù)據(jù)進(jìn)行查詢、修改、添加等操...
遇: ###一. 性能測試 #####1.為什么要進(jìn)行性能測試? 1. 評估當(dāng)前系統(tǒng)的能力 2. 尋找性能瓶頸,優(yōu)化系統(tǒng)性能 3. 評估軟件是否滿足未來的需要 4. 招聘需要...
Shell介紹 1、什么是shell腳本 Shell腳本與Windows/Dos下的批處理相似,也就是用各類命令預(yù)先放入到一個文件中,方便一次性執(zhí)行的一個程序文件,主要是方便...
一、遠(yuǎn)程連接工具的使用 1. 為什么使用遠(yuǎn)程連接工具 (1)實際應(yīng)用中服務(wù)器一般放在遠(yuǎn)端(機(jī)房)或者云服務(wù)上,測試人員不可能直接到現(xiàn)場操作 Linux服務(wù)器 (2)無法現(xiàn)場操...
遠(yuǎn)程連接工具的使用 1. 為什么使用遠(yuǎn)程連接工具 (1)實際應(yīng)用中服務(wù)器一般放在遠(yuǎn)端(機(jī)房)或者云服務(wù)上,測試人員不可能直接到現(xiàn)場操作 Linux服務(wù)器 (2)無法現(xiàn)場操作,...
Linux系統(tǒng)介紹 Linux是基于Unix的開源免費的操作系統(tǒng),由于系統(tǒng)的穩(wěn)定性和安全性幾乎成為程序代碼運行的最佳系統(tǒng)環(huán)境。Linux是由Linus Torvalds(林納...
多表設(shè)計 4.1.一對一 一張表的一條記錄一定只能與另外一張表的一條記錄進(jìn)行對應(yīng),反之亦然。 有時候,為了業(yè)務(wù),或者避免一張表中數(shù)據(jù)量過大,過復(fù)雜,在開發(fā)中會進(jìn)行一對一方式來...
常見數(shù)據(jù)庫 Oracle是最掙錢的數(shù)據(jù)庫,出自甲骨文公司,市場占有率非常高,功能非常強(qiáng)大,被一些大型企業(yè),電信,銀行,證券公司、金融公司所使用,市場占有率第一。 MySQL是...
Charles常用功能 1. 過濾不必要的網(wǎng)絡(luò)包 在抓取手機(jī)發(fā)送的請求時,有許多請求包是對圖片等不需要關(guān)注的資源的請求,我們只想對指定目錄服務(wù)器上發(fā)送的請求進(jìn)行抓取,這時候就...
一、抓包概述 1. 抓包概念 抓包是將網(wǎng)絡(luò)傳輸發(fā)送與接收的數(shù)據(jù)包進(jìn)行截獲、重發(fā)、編輯、轉(zhuǎn)存等操作,也用來檢查網(wǎng)絡(luò)安全等。下面小編就介紹幾種抓包軟件。 2. 常見抓包工具 Ch...
9.1 引入 回歸測試工作完成后,就代表著產(chǎn)品即將上線,此時每個測試人員都需要針對自己所測試的模塊出具一份測試報告,以此來總結(jié)測試結(jié)果。測試報告可以說是軟件測試人員在測試階段...
一、定義 概述:表示并描述發(fā)現(xiàn)的缺陷,具有清晰,完整和可重現(xiàn)問題所需的信息的文檔 理解:測試人員發(fā)現(xiàn)缺陷,將缺陷記錄在《缺陷報告》中,通過缺陷報告將缺陷告知給開發(fā)人員,并對缺...
[if !supportLists]1. [endif]邊界值分析法: 定義:邊界值分析是取稍高于或稍低于邊界的一些數(shù)據(jù)進(jìn)行測試。 原因:程序開發(fā)循環(huán)體時的取數(shù)可能會因為<,...